App Description

Add notes as notifications to never forget

Quickly add reminder notes as notification. Use either Quick Settings tile or persistent notification to add notes easily. Show notes instantly or schedule them to a future time.

Features:
- Add notes quickly from Quick Settings tile or persistent notification
- Show notes instantly or schedule notes with repetition support
- Dismiss ongoing notes from the notification, which reschedules periodic notes to the next period and removes non-repeating notes.
- Snooze ongoing notes directly from the notification
- Use notification groups with custom icon and sound to separate notes based on category
- Pick schedule time instantly from your favorites
- Restore removed notes. Removed notes get permanently deleted after 30 days unless marked as important.
- Search, sort and filter to find added notes
- Pause repeating notes to skip schedules
- Daily backup & restore notes and settings locally and/or to Google Drive
- Lightweight and ad-free with minimum battery consumption

Tip: The recommended way for adding notes and opening notes list is to use Quick Settings tile (tap to add note and hold to open notes list). Move the tile to one of the first slots to make it always visible. You can completely disable the persistent notification channel (not the added notes channel) if you're going to use the tile.
Alternatively, you can set the persistent notification channel as silent and remove it from lockscreen and statusbar. This way, you can use the persistent notification without getting distracted by it.

Warning: This is not an alarm clock app, so do not use this app for setting exact alarms. Android does not allow this type of schedules to wake the device very often, so notifications may appear late or a little early. On some devices, the delay may be longer. Disabling battery optimizations may improve its behavior.
